Section 2053


CA Penal Code § 2053 (through 2012 Leg Sess) What's This?

(a) The Legislature finds and declares that there is a correlation between prisoners who are functionally literate and those who successfully reintegrate into society upon release. It is therefore the intent of the Legislature, in enacting The Prisoner Literacy Act, to raise the percentage of prisoners who are functionally literate, in order to provide for a corresponding reduction in the recidivism rate.

(b) The Department of Corrections shall determine the reading level of each prisoner upon commitment.

(Amended by Stats. 2004, Ch. 193, Sec. 144. Effective January 1, 2005.)
